Atiku Abubakar Seeks Tinubu's Disqualification for 2027

Former Vice President Atiku Abubakar and the African Democratic Congress (ADC) have approached the Federal High Court in Abuja with a request to amend their legal challenge against President Bola Tinubu ahead of the 2027 presidential election. They seek to strengthen their claim that Tinubu should be disqualified due to an alleged forged National Youth Service Corps (NYSC) discharge certificate submitted to the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C).

The case, marked FHC/ABJ/CS/1888/2026, lists Tinubu, the All Progressives Congress (APC), and INEC as defendants. The application was presented before Justice Inyang Ekwo, who has adjourned the matter to September 28 for further proceedings.

The plaintiffs aim to correct errors in the description of INEC documents and provide more details regarding the alleged fraud. Atiku claims the NYSC certificate bears the name “Tinubu Bola Adekunle,” which differs from the President’s name, Bola Ahmed Tinubu, and argues that this discrepancy raises questions about the certificate's authenticity.
